3

MEASUREMENTS

When some of our experts visit your home for measurements, they will use the LT-55 XL Laser Templator and complete a precise template of your kitchen or bathroom with accuracy of +/- 1/16” for measurements up to 50 feet and proceed to manufacture your customized granite countertop quickly and with as little frustration as possible.

By using the LT-55 Laser, we make sure that your countertops are cut to the precise measurements regardless of curves and oddities of the surfaces in your home. This technology allows us to guarantee that your granite countertop will be measured and cut to perfection.

4

FABRICATION

To start, your custom made layout will be perfectly matched with your stone veins. Then, in addition to using the LT-55 Lasers, we will cut your granite slab to the obtained precise measurements using a CNC Machine. By using this technology, we will be providing invisible seams and flawless cutouts for sinks and other appliances.

Having this process in mind, we won’t have the need for additional cutting or sanding of the stone on site. Some of the other companies may bring granite slabs to your home with only the larger cuts made and would proceed to hand measuring and cuting the stone for appliances and fixtures. This can result in gaps between the stone and the sink or wall and/or undesired edging to try and get the stone to fit. However, we are bringing a ready product to your home and we make sure that there are no mistakes.

5

PRODUCT INSTALLATION

Our team of experts is compiled of seasoned professionals who take their job seriously and take full responsibility throughout the whole process. In the two decades of doing contractor work with granite countertops installation, nothing can surprise us and we are ready for anything.
When the installation time comes, the first step is to schedule your installation appointment. Such installation process would only take a couple of hours and we will provide several available time slots for you to choose from.

 

Once we arrive to your home, we will fit a piece of plywood on top of all of your base cabinets. The plywood will act as a support for the granite and will allow for clearance of the edging, drawers, and doors.

 

We use Asinus 350 Lift System for safe and easy loading, transportation and installation of granite kitchen or bathroom countertops up to 770 pounds. Such system reduces body effort, ensuring the customer that no one will do any lifting and that the countertops will be safely transported. This also means that fewer individuals are required for installation, reducing the cost of labor.

 

After we set the stone in place, we will proceed to leveling the seams to give the appearance of one large piece of stone. We’d then use screws to adjust the height of the slab from underneath to raise and lower the countertop.

 

Once we see that the surface is perfectly leveled, we will lift the granite and apply an adhesive underneath to fix the countertop in place. This is also the step where we add the sink and caulk the edges to make it waterproof. The seams will then be filled with colored adhesive to give the countertop a cohesive look and to avoid any food or germs accumulation on the countertop surface. At the end, we will clean and polish your stone, leaving you with a shiny new countertop to enjoy.
